A new dark web intelligence report has raised concerns about the cybersecurity infrastructure of Golden Tulip Bahrain after a threat actor allegedly advertised what they describe as fresh, full administrative access to the hotel’s FortiGate security environment. If authentic, the claimed access could provide an attacker with an unusually powerful position inside an organization’s network defenses.

The allegation was published on July 31, 2026, by Dark Web Intelligence, which reported that an unidentified threat actor was offering what they claimed to be super_admin-level access to the FortiGate security infrastructure associated with Golden Tulip Bahrain.

There is, however, an important distinction between an underground advertisement and a confirmed cyberattack. No public confirmation from Golden Tulip Bahrain or Fortinet has been provided validating the claim at the time of the report. The information should therefore be treated as an intelligence lead rather than proof that the organization has been compromised.

That distinction matters. Cybercriminals regularly advertise stolen credentials, VPN access, remote desktop sessions and administrative accounts on underground marketplaces. Some listings are genuine. Others are exaggerated, outdated, recycled or deliberately fabricated to attract buyers.

But when the alleged target is a network security appliance, the situation deserves particular attention.

Why FortiGate Administrative Access Is So Sensitive

FortiGate appliances sit at a critical point in many enterprise networks. They can control how users, applications, VPN connections and network traffic move between trusted and untrusted environments.

An account with genuine super_admin privileges could potentially give an attacker visibility and control over a wide range of security configurations.

The listing reportedly claims access to administrator accounts, user groups, VPN configurations, firewall policies, network objects and application-control profiles.

That collection of information would be extremely valuable to an attacker because it could reveal how an organization protects its internal systems and how employees, contractors and remote users connect to those systems.

The Difference Between Access and a Breach

It is important not to automatically describe the allegation as a confirmed data breach.

Administrative access to a firewall does not necessarily mean that customer databases, employee records or financial systems have already been stolen.

However, legitimate administrative access could represent a potential pathway toward a much larger intrusion.

An attacker controlling a security appliance may be able to understand network architecture, modify traffic rules, manipulate VPN settings or weaken defensive controls, depending on the exact permissions and configuration involved.

That makes an alleged firewall compromise potentially more significant than an ordinary stolen account.

The Fresh Access Claim Raises the Stakes

The threat actor reportedly describes the access as “fresh.”

In underground terminology, this generally suggests that the seller is presenting the credentials or access as currently usable rather than previously exposed or expired.

That claim cannot be independently accepted without verification.

Still, if the access were genuinely operational, its value to an attacker could be considerably higher than an old credential dump.

Fresh administrative access can attract ransomware groups, initial-access brokers, espionage operators and financially motivated intrusion teams because it potentially removes one of the most difficult stages of an attack: gaining an initial foothold.

Why Criminal Buyers Could Be Interested

Access to enterprise infrastructure can be monetized in several ways.

An access broker may sell the credentials to another threat actor.

A ransomware group could potentially use the foothold as part of a broader intrusion.

A criminal operator could attempt to use the environment for credential harvesting, lateral movement or disruption.

A more sophisticated attacker might study the configuration first, quietly gathering intelligence before making any obvious changes.

This is why an alleged firewall-access listing should not be dismissed simply because no ransomware deployment has been reported.

What the Threat Actor Claims to See

According to the listing, the alleged access includes visibility into administrator accounts and user groups.

If accurate, that information could help an attacker understand who has privileged access and how administrative responsibilities are structured.

The alleged visibility also reportedly includes VPN configurations.

VPN infrastructure is particularly important because remote-access systems can provide a bridge between external attackers and internal networks.

The listing also claims access to firewall policies.

Firewall rules can expose how an organization separates different systems, which services are accessible, which networks communicate with one another and what traffic is considered legitimate.

Even when an attacker does not immediately change a rule, studying the configuration can provide valuable intelligence for planning a later operation.

This is one reason security teams should treat administrative configuration data as sensitive information rather than merely technical settings.

The alleged access reportedly includes network objects.

These may contain information representing hosts, subnets, interfaces, services or other components used in firewall policies.

In a genuine compromise, such information could help an attacker construct a map of the organization’s network architecture.

The more detailed that map becomes, the easier it may be to identify valuable targets and potential paths between systems.

Application-Control Profiles Add Another Layer

Application-control policies can reveal which applications and services are permitted, restricted or monitored.

For an attacker, this information can provide additional clues about an organization’s security posture.

It may also reveal which types of traffic receive special attention from defenders.

Again, the listing does not prove that any of these capabilities are actually available to the threat actor. They remain allegations until independently validated.

The First Command: Verify Before Panic

The first priority for Golden Tulip Bahrain or any organization facing a similar allegation should be verification.

Security teams should determine whether the advertised credentials or access actually correspond to an active FortiGate environment.

A dark web listing alone is not sufficient evidence.

The Second Command: Identify the Account

If the alleged account can be identified, defenders should immediately determine whether it exists, whether it remains active and whether it has administrative privileges.

The organization should also investigate when the account was created, when it was last used and from which locations it has been accessed.

The Third Command: Review Authentication Logs

Authentication logs can provide one of the clearest indications of suspicious activity.

Security teams should search for unexpected administrative logins, unfamiliar source addresses, unusual geographic locations and access occurring outside normal operational patterns.

Repeated failed authentication attempts should also be investigated.

The Fourth Command: Examine VPN Activity

Because the listing allegedly includes VPN configuration access, defenders should review VPN authentication records carefully.

Unexpected successful connections deserve particular attention.

So do newly created VPN users, unexplained configuration changes and accounts that suddenly demonstrate unusual activity.

The Fifth Command: Compare Configuration Backups

Security teams should compare the current firewall configuration with known-good historical backups.

Unexpected changes to policies, objects, administrator accounts or authentication settings could indicate unauthorized activity.

Configuration drift does not automatically prove compromise, but unexplained changes deserve investigation.

The Sixth Command: Audit Administrator Accounts

Every administrator account should be reviewed.

Organizations should identify dormant accounts, unnecessary privileges, shared credentials and accounts belonging to former employees or contractors.

A compromised privileged account can remain dangerous even after the original intrusion method is forgotten.

The Seventh Command: Investigate MFA

Multi-factor authentication should be examined wherever it is supported and applicable.

If an administrator account is protected only by a password, the organization should consider that account a higher-risk target.

Security teams should also investigate unexpected MFA enrollment or changes to authentication mechanisms.

The Eighth Command: Rotate Potentially Exposed Credentials

If there is credible evidence that administrative credentials have been exposed, passwords and authentication secrets should be rotated.

Rotation should include related credentials where appropriate.

Changing only one password may be insufficient if attackers have obtained other authentication material.

The Ninth Command: Look for Persistence

Attackers who obtain administrative access may attempt to establish additional ways to return later.

Defenders should therefore search for unexpected administrator accounts, altered authentication settings, suspicious certificates, unfamiliar integrations and unexplained configuration changes.

The Tenth Command: Review Segmentation

Network segmentation becomes particularly important when a perimeter security appliance may have been compromised.

Organizations should verify that sensitive systems remain isolated from guest networks, public-facing services and less-trusted environments.

A firewall compromise should never automatically translate into unrestricted internal access if segmentation is working properly.

The Eleventh Command: Search for Lateral Movement

If suspicious firewall activity is confirmed, investigators should expand the scope of the investigation.

Endpoint logs, identity-provider records, server authentication events and network telemetry can help determine whether an attacker moved beyond the security appliance.

The key question becomes whether the alleged access remained isolated or became the starting point for a larger intrusion.

The Twelfth Command: Preserve Evidence

Organizations should avoid destroying potentially useful evidence during emergency remediation.

Relevant logs, configuration snapshots, authentication records and system artifacts should be preserved according to the organization’s incident-response procedures.

This can be critical for determining what happened and when.

The Thirteenth Command: Watch for Ransomware Indicators

Security teams should monitor for signs associated with ransomware operations.

These may include unusual privilege escalation, mass authentication activity, security-tool tampering, suspicious remote administration and unexpected encryption-related activity.

The absence of ransomware activity would not prove that the access claim is false, but it would be an important part of the investigation.

The Fourteenth Command: Monitor Underground Resale

If an access listing is genuine, it may appear in multiple underground communities.

Security-intelligence teams should watch for repeated advertisements involving the same organization, credentials, screenshots or infrastructure.

Multiple independent listings can sometimes provide additional evidence—but they can also be copies of the same original claim.

The Fifteenth Command: Treat Screenshots Carefully

Threat actors frequently use screenshots to make access listings appear legitimate.

A screenshot can show a real interface without proving that the person advertising it currently controls the environment.

Images can also be manipulated, recycled or taken from previously compromised systems.

Screenshots should therefore be treated as supporting evidence rather than definitive proof.

The Sixteenth Command: Do Not Overlook Insider Risk

An administrative-access listing does not necessarily mean an external exploit was used.

Credentials can be exposed through phishing, malware, password reuse, infostealers, insider activity, compromised third-party systems or previously breached services.

The investigation should therefore consider multiple possible access paths.

The Seventeenth Command: Review Third-Party Connections

Enterprise security infrastructure often interacts with external systems.

Security teams should identify vendors, managed-service providers and remote administrators that have legitimate access.

Any unusual activity involving those accounts should be investigated without automatically assuming malicious intent.

The Eighteenth Command: Check for Credential Reuse

If the allegedly exposed administrator credentials were reused elsewhere, the risk could extend beyond the FortiGate environment.

Organizations should identify password reuse and replace credentials wherever necessary.

Privileged credentials should ideally be unique and tightly controlled.

The Nineteenth Command: Reduce Administrative Exposure

Administrative interfaces should never be unnecessarily exposed to the public internet.

Where possible, management access should be restricted to trusted networks, secure administrative channels and appropriately protected users.

Reducing exposure can dramatically limit opportunities for attackers.

The Twentieth Command: Monitor for Configuration Manipulation

Even subtle firewall changes can have significant consequences.

A malicious actor may not immediately disable every security control.

Instead, they could potentially make smaller changes that create future opportunities.

Continuous configuration monitoring is therefore valuable.

The Twenty-First Command: Consider the Ransomware Economy

The underground market increasingly treats network access as a commodity.

One criminal actor may obtain access, another may purchase it and a third may deploy ransomware.

This division of labor means the person advertising access does not necessarily have the same objective as the eventual buyer.

The Twenty-Second Command: Understand Initial-Access Brokers

Initial-access brokers specialize in obtaining and selling entry points into organizations.

Their inventory can include VPN credentials, remote desktop access, cloud accounts and compromised network appliances.

A FortiGate administrator account, if genuine, could potentially be attractive because it may provide a privileged position near the network perimeter.

The Twenty-Third Command: Do Not Confuse Visibility With Control

The listing claims “full administrative access,” but defenders must determine exactly what privileges exist.

An account may appear highly privileged while being constrained by additional authentication, network restrictions or configuration controls.

Technical verification is essential.

The Twenty-Fourth Command: Establish a Timeline

Investigators should determine when suspicious activity may have started.

A useful timeline can include account creation, first unusual login, configuration changes, VPN activity and any subsequent endpoint or identity events.

Timeline analysis can transform disconnected logs into a coherent picture.

The Twenty-Fifth Command: Examine Historical Indicators

Organizations should not limit the investigation to the day the dark web listing appeared.

If credentials were stolen weeks or months earlier, the attacker may already have accessed the environment.

Historical log analysis can reveal whether the alleged compromise predates the advertisement.

The Twenty-Sixth Command: Assume the Listing Could Be Deliberately Misleading

Threat actors sometimes exaggerate the value of access.

They may advertise “full access” when they actually possess limited credentials.

They may also claim access to a prestigious organization to attract attention from buyers.

This is why independent validation is more important than the language used in the advertisement.

The Twenty-Seventh Command: Watch for Operational Disruption

Hospitality businesses depend heavily on availability.

Even without stealing large volumes of data, attackers could potentially cause operational disruption if they gain meaningful control over network infrastructure.

For hotels, disruptions can affect reservations, payments, guest connectivity and internal operations.

The Twenty-Eighth Command: Protect Guest-Facing Networks

Guest networks should remain appropriately isolated from corporate and administrative infrastructure.

Strong segmentation can reduce the impact of a compromised guest-facing system.

Likewise, hotel staff devices should not automatically have access to sensitive administrative environments.

The Twenty-Ninth Command: Protect Payment Infrastructure

Payment systems deserve special attention in any hospitality-sector investigation.

Security teams should verify whether payment environments have any connectivity or dependency relationships that could be affected by firewall changes.

The objective is to determine whether the alleged access could reach systems handling sensitive transactions.

The Thirtieth Command: Review Remote Administration

Remote administration is convenient but creates additional security exposure.

Organizations should identify every remote management pathway and confirm that each one is still required.

Unused administrative channels should be disabled rather than left dormant.

The Thirty-First Command: Prepare for Credential-Based Attacks

Even if the current allegation proves false, the incident highlights a broader problem: privileged credentials remain one of the most valuable assets in cybercrime.

Organizations should prioritize phishing-resistant authentication, privileged-access management and strong credential hygiene.

The Thirty-Second Command: Monitor the Security Appliance Itself

Security appliances should receive the same level of monitoring as critical servers.

Firewall logs, administrative events and configuration changes can provide valuable forensic evidence.

A device that protects the network must itself be treated as a high-value security asset.

The Thirty-Third Command: Consider Supply-Chain Exposure

Organizations often depend on external providers for network management.

If a third party manages the firewall, investigators should determine whether the alleged access could have originated through that relationship.

Third-party credentials should receive the same scrutiny as internal administrator accounts.

The Thirty-Fourth Command: Avoid Publicly Confirming Unverified Details

Organizations responding to dark web allegations should be careful about what they disclose publicly.

Confirming technical details prematurely could provide additional intelligence to attackers.

A measured response can acknowledge awareness while preserving the integrity of the investigation.

The Thirty-Fifth Command: The Absence of Public Confirmation Matters

At the time of the original report, there was no public confirmation from Golden Tulip Bahrain or Fortinet validating the allegation.

That means readers should not describe the incident as a confirmed breach.

The responsible terminology is “threat actor claims” or “alleged administrative access.”

The Thirty-Sixth Command: Intelligence Is Still Valuable Without Confirmation

Unverified does not mean irrelevant.

Threat-intelligence reports can provide organizations with early warning.

A credible access claim can serve as a trigger for defensive checks even before investigators know whether the underlying allegation is true.

The Thirty-Seventh Command: The Most Dangerous Scenario Is Quiet Access

A noisy attack is often easier to detect.

A privileged account quietly used for reconnaissance can remain unnoticed for much longer.

This makes administrative access claims particularly concerning even when no destructive activity has been reported.

The Thirty-Eighth Command: Golden Tulip Bahrain Should Be Treated as the Alleged Target

The current evidence supports only the existence of an advertisement claiming access to Golden Tulip Bahrain’s FortiGate environment.

It does not establish that customer data was stolen, that ransomware was deployed or that the hotel’s broader network was compromised.

Those conclusions would require additional evidence.

The Thirty-Ninth Command: The Cybersecurity Lesson Extends Beyond One Hotel

The broader lesson is not limited to Golden Tulip Bahrain.

Any organization using enterprise firewalls should assume that administrative credentials are valuable targets.

A firewall is part of the defensive perimeter, but if its administrative layer is compromised, the defender’s own infrastructure can potentially become an attacker’s tool.

The FortiGate Question Is Bigger Than This Listing

The most important issue raised by this report is not whether a dark web seller has made a convincing advertisement.

The bigger question is whether organizations are continuously verifying the security of the systems that control their security.

A compromised endpoint can be isolated.

A compromised firewall administrator account can potentially affect the rules that determine what the rest of the network is allowed to do.

That difference makes privileged security-appliance access especially sensitive.
